Disney’s Yacht Club Opens The Market at Ale & Compass on May 15
Starting on Monday, May 15, Disney’s Yacht Club will open The Market at Ale & Compass. This location will provide on-the-go food and beverages including salads, sandwiches, healthy snacks, breakfast pastries, coffee and more. The new quick service location will operate daily, and will be open from 6 a.m.-11:30 p.m.
New Quick Service Buffet at Disney’s Caribbean Beach Resort
Disney’s Caribbean Beach Resort is now offering a brand new Quick Service buffet named the Centertown Buffet! Centertown Buffet is for resort guests only, and cast members are there scanning MagicBands to verify that everyone is staying at the hotel. Take Me Out to Casey’s Corner: Restaurant Review
Casey’s Corner in Magic Kingdom is a favorite of my family. The counter service restaurant is located on Main Street U.S.A. and opened in May 27, 1995. The name references the poem “Casey at the Bat” by Ernest Thayer.
